Justice : TDS SA condamnée dans le litige avec Excaf Telecom
The Dakar Commercial Court has ruled in favor of the Excaf Telecom group in its dispute with the Senegalese Broadcasting Corporation (TDS SA). The announcement was made in a press release issued by Excaf Telecom on December 31, 2025.
According to the note, the court recognized the illegality of the withdrawal of the two commercial multiplexes operated by Excaf and ordered their immediate recommissioning, under penalty of 100,000 CFA francs per day of delay.
The court notably rejected TDS SA's objection contesting Excaf's standing to sue, found that no legal provision allowed TDS SA to unilaterally interrupt services, and recognized that the withdrawal of the two multiplexes lacked a legal basis. TDS SA was ordered to pay all costs.
Excaf Telecom emphasizes that this decision puts an end to "a major injustice that has profoundly weakened the company."
The group recalls having suffered considerable losses for more than 18 months, both financial and in terms of market share, trust with its partners, as well as serious harm to its employees and subscribers.
